Robert Redford: A Look Back at a Legend
Before we talk about what Robert Redford is doing in 2024, it helps to remember just how much he's given us over the years. His career, frankly, is full of unforgettable performances that have touched so many people. From his early days as a young, charming lead to his later, more complex roles, he has consistently brought a unique presence to the screen.
Think about films like "Butch Cassidy and the Sundance Kid," where he played off Paul Newman with such amazing chemistry. Then there's "The Sting," which also paired him with Newman for another classic. He showed a different side in "All the President's Men," portraying a determined journalist, and, well, "Out of Africa" gave us that truly sweeping romance.
But his work wasn't just about acting; he also stepped behind the camera to direct, winning an Oscar for "Ordinary People." That, in itself, shows a pretty wide range of talents, doesn't it? He's always seemed to be someone who explores different avenues in the world of film, making his mark in more ways than one.
And, of course, there's the Sundance Institute and Film Festival, which he started. That, you know, is arguably one of his most important contributions, giving a voice to independent filmmakers and changing the landscape of cinema forever. It's a legacy that continues to grow, year after year.
Personal Details: Robert Redford's Biography
To give you a clearer picture of the person behind the legendary career, here are some key details about Robert Redford. It's interesting, really, to see the basics laid out like this.
Detail | Information |
---|---|
Full Name | Charles Robert Redford Jr. |
Date of Birth | August 18, 1936 |
Place of Birth | Santa Monica, California, USA |
Age (as of 2024) | 87 years old |
Occupation | Actor, Director, Producer, Environmentalist |
Spouse | Sibylle Szaggars (m. 2009), Lola Van Wagenen (m. 1958; div. 1985) |
Children | Shauna Redford, James Redford (deceased), Amy Redford, Scott Anthony Redford (deceased) |
Notable Awards | Academy Award for Best Director, Lifetime Achievement Oscar, Presidential Medal of Freedom |
Robert Redford in 2024: Current Activities and Legacy
So, what about Robert Redford in 2024? Many people wonder if he's still acting, or if he's fully stepped away from the spotlight. The truth is, he has largely, you know, moved into a quieter phase of his life, but his influence is still very much felt.
He made it pretty clear a few years ago that he was moving away from acting, with his last announced film being "The Old Man & the Gun" in 2018. He said at the time that he felt it was time to retire from performing, which, frankly, was a big moment for his fans. Since then, he hasn't taken on new acting roles, which, you know, is fairly consistent with his statements.
However, "retirement" for someone like Robert Redford doesn't mean sitting still. His legacy, particularly through the Sundance Institute, continues to be a driving force in independent cinema. That, arguably, is where a lot of his energy and passion still lies, even if it's from a more guiding role now.

Beyond the Camera: Advocacy and Conservation
Robert Redford has always been a vocal advocate for environmental causes, and that hasn't changed in 2024. He's been passionate about protecting natural spaces and raising awareness about climate issues for a very long time, actually, since the 1970s. This commitment, you know, is a huge part of who he is, beyond his film career.
He has supported various environmental organizations and used his platform to speak out on important issues. His ranch in Utah, for example, is a testament to his love for the land and his efforts to preserve it. It's more than just a home; it's a place where he practices what he preaches about conservation.
While he might not be making public appearances as frequently, his voice still carries weight when it comes to these important topics. He's someone who has consistently used his influence for good, particularly when it comes to the planet, and that, honestly, is a pretty admirable quality.
